G'day all,

I have just got access to an Alpha 4000, 256 Meg RAM, Dual CPU.
When I boot it, I see some stuff about it finding a valid boot block, and then:

Jumping to bootstrap code
aboot: Linux/Alpha SRM bootloader version 0.5
aboot: switching to OSF/1 PALcode version 1.21
aboot: no disklabel found
aboot: boot_dev='dva 0 1000 0 0 0 8086 0002', guessing boot_device=`fd0'
aboot: loading plain ...
aboot: unexpected object file format 13
aboot: loading compressed ...

unzip: unknown compression method
Enter kernel name and arguments
aboot> _

I am trying to install RedHat but dont really care which distribution I install.
The README says to check the README in the 'kernels' directory ... there is no
README there, nor in the RedHat 4.2 area. There are several images in the images
directory: I assume the ramdisk.img is the same as a ramdisk disk in slackware,
and I need one of the others to boot, then load the ramdisk.

Any ideas?
